Book Value Per Share
A financial measure that divides a company's shareholders' equity by its number of shares outstanding, indicating the accounting value per share.
Price-Earnings Ratio
The Price-Earnings Ratio (P/E Ratio) is a financial metric used to evaluate the value of a company's shares, calculated by dividing the current market price of a stock by its earnings per share.
